Description

n-Butyldimethylchlorotin is a versatile organotin compound widely used as a key intermediate in organic synthesis and catalysis. Its primary value lies in its reactivity as a transmetalation agent and a precursor for other organotin reagents, which are critical in cross-coupling reactions and polymer stabilization. This product is essential for research and development laboratories, as well as industrial-scale manufacturers in the pharmaceutical, agrochemical, and polymer industries seeking to develop new compounds or improve material properties.

Application

  • Pharmaceutical Intermediate: Acts as a crucial building block in the synthesis of active pharmaceutical ingredients (APIs) and other fine chemicals.
  • Catalyst Precursor: Serves as a starting material for the preparation of catalysts used in various organic transformations, including Stille cross-coupling reactions.
  • Polymer Stabilizer Synthesis: Used in the manufacture of organotin-based heat and light stabilizers for PVC and other polymers.
  • Agrochemical Production: Employed as an intermediate in the synthesis of certain fungicides and other crop protection agents.
  • Material Science Research: Utilized in the development of novel materials, including coatings and electronic components.
  • Laboratory Reagent: A valuable reagent for academic and industrial research in synthetic organic and organometallic chemistry.

Basic Information

Product Name n-Butyldimethylchlorotin
CAS No. 15649-31-7
Molecular Formula C6H15ClSn
Molecular Weight 241.33 g/mol
Synonyms Butyldimethylchlorostannane; Chlorodimethylbutylstannane; Dimethylbutyltin Chloride; n-Butyldimethyltin Chloride; (Butyl)dimethylchlorostannane; NSC 163259; Stannane, chlorodimethylbutyl-; 1-Butyldimethylchlorotin

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store in a cool, dry, well-ventilated area under an inert atmosphere (e.g., nitrogen or argon) due to its sensitivity to moisture and air. Recommended storage temperature is 2-8°C to maintain stability and minimize volatility. Keep away from strong bases and oxidizing agents.
